Dozens of things you can do to clean up a fresh install of Windows 11 24H2 and Edge
SMRTR summary
Microsoft's Windows 11 requires significant cleanup after a fresh install to reduce annoyances and improve usability. Key steps include bypassing Microsoft account sign-in during setup, disabling intrusive privacy settings and notifications, removing unwanted pre-installed apps, decluttering the interface, and adjusting Microsoft Edge settings to minimize distractions and data collection. These tweaks aim to create a less pushy, more user-friendly Windows experience.
